Nolito brace deepens Osasuna relegation woes

Nolito's first-half brace condemns Osasuna to a 2-1 defeat in their La Liga clash against Celta Vigo.

Osasuna remain in relegation trouble in La Liga having fallen to a 2-0 defeat at home to Celta Vigo.

Nolito fired the visitors ahead on 20 minutes when he received a pass inside the box, before striking the ball into the roof of the net.

Osasuna came close to drawing level courtesy of Oriol Riera, but his header from close range was well kept out by Sergio Alvarez.

Alvarez was needed once more shortly after, this time to deny Miguel de las Cuevas who looked to find the bottom corner following a rebounded shot inside the box.

The save would prove to be vital as Nolito doubled his tally for the night after 34 minutes, slotting the ball past Andres Fernandez after being picked out be Fabian Orellana.

Los Rojillos looked to pull a goal back but they were unable to find a way through, with Riera coming closest to finding the back of the net when he directed a volley goalwards, only for Alvarez to keep it out once more.

Celta Vigo move up one place to eighth in the La Liga table, while Osasuna remain two-points clear of the drop zone.
